Re: General Australian Student Visa Enquiries Part 3 by HonNellymike12(m): 8:27pm On Sep 04, 2017 |
Very easy, calm down, DIBP hasn't stopped uncle's, aunties from sponsoring you. There is no official statement to back that up. Until there is one I won't believe what was posted earlier, if your aunty or uncle has to sponsor you, you need lots of conviction to prove to the CO that they can sponsor, a documentary and legal backing showing your connection with such person dats all. Hope my two cents will help you. No agent can tell u not use them, agents don't just want the stress of gathering documentary evidence to prove, these agents just want easy application process, so they always prefer you use your Parent or Spouse or Yourself as the case may be. |
